1. 開発者向けのウェブ技術
  2. Web API
  3. Notification
  4. Notification: click イベント

このページはコミュニティーの尽力で英語から翻訳されました。MDN Web Docs コミュニティーについてもっと知り、仲間になるにはこちらから。

View in English Always switch to English

Notification: click イベント

利用可能性は限定的

この機能はベースラインではありません。最も広く使用されているブラウザーの一部で動作しません。

Want more support for this feature? Tell us why.

メモ: この機能はウェブワーカー内で利用可能です。

安全なコンテキスト用: この機能は一部またはすべての対応しているブラウザーにおいて、安全なコンテキスト (HTTPS) でのみ利用できます。

clickNotification インターフェイスのイベントで、ユーザーが表示されている Notification をクリックしたときに発生します。

既定の動作は、この通知に関連した閲覧コンテキストへフォーカスを移動することです。この動作をさせたくない場合は、イベントオブジェクトの preventDefault() を呼び出してください。

構文

このイベント名を addEventListener() のようなメソッドで使うか、イベントハンドラープロパティを設定するかしてください。

js
addEventListener("click", (event) => {});
onclick = (event) => {};

イベント型

一般的な Event です。

以下の例では、 onclick ハンドラーを使用して、通知がクリックされたときにウェブページを新しいタブで開くようにしています('_blank' 引数を含めることで指定)。

js
notification.onclick = (event) => {
 event.preventDefault(); // prevent the browser from focusing the Notification's tab
 window.open("https://www.mozilla.org", "_blank");
};

仕様書

仕様書
Notifications API
# dom-notification-onclick

ブラウザーの互換性

関連情報

MDN の改良に協力

協力方法を知る

このページは MDN の貢献者によって に最終更新されました。

AltStyle によって変換されたページ (->オリジナル) /